Touring is really emotionally and physically hard for me

Touring is really emotionally and physically hard for me


Charli XCX has responded to criticism of her upcoming ‘Music, Fashion, Film’ UK and Europe tour having only six dates.

Charli recently announced the arena tour, which is set to kick off in 2027 with Audrey Hobert joining at all dates as a special guest opener. Tickets go on general sale at 9am BST next Friday (September 18) – you’ll be able to buy yours here – and you can see a full list of dates here.

The tour only has six dates, with Charli heading to Dublin, Glasgow, Manchester, London, Amsterdam and Paris next February, leading some fans to be disappointed that there were not further shows in other European countries.

Charli has now responded, writing on Instagram: “I know there’s a lot of frustration in the comments about the fact that I am not doing lots of dates. I am really sorry if you feel disappointed but I have to honor my truth as an artist: touring is really emotionally and physically hard for me.

“I am not looking for sympathy and I have a huge amount of respect for artists who can handle it at an intense, lengthy and high octane level, but I am just not one of those human beings and I never have been,” she added.

The ‘365’ singer went on to say that this was also the reason she chose to do a shorter run on her current North American tour, which kicked off in Philadelphia last night (September 11).

“I’m sorry if you feel I am letting you down; I really am. Perhaps one day I will be built for the kind of touring you expect from me but right now I am not,” she added. “If you’re coming to a show I hope you have fun and enjoy it, and I will try my best to stay in a healthy and positive mindset and enjoy it too.”

Charli opened up about her struggles with her mental health back in June, saying she was “in the worst place mentally that I’ve been in my life” and that her “emotions are very, very volatile at the minute, I’ll be honest.”

Last month saw Charli headline Reading & Leeds 2026 off the back of the album. In a four-star review, NME described her Reading slot as “a stylish, cinematic, but sometimes underwhelming performance”. It reasoned that the early set time was “unfortunate” for the singer, who “thrives in the dark”. The review went on to praise the “incredibly powerful ending”, concluding: “If only the whole set could have landed quite as hard.”

Meanwhile, Charli has released a limited number of $25 (£18.50) ‘Angel Tickets’ for her North American tour. The seats are selected at random and could include limited view, lower and upper levels, as well as GA Floor.

In other news, the pop star has been nominated for two MTV VMAs – Best Pop and Best Art Direction – for her recent single ‘SS26’. Earlier this summer, she joined The Strokes on stage at Outside Lands to perform ‘Take It Or Leave It’, and teamed up with Lorde at Lollapalooza.

Charli XCX “begrudgingly” released the B-sides for ‘Music, Fashion, Film’ in July, and shared the album’s accompanying live film.
